Bitcoin Mining Firm NewRays Sues Judge and Prosecutor Over Selective Noise Laws

Crypto mining company NewRays has filed a lawsuit against a judge and prosecutor, accusing them of selectively enforcing noise laws targeting its operations. The lawsuit claims that new noise regulations were enacted specifically to limit NewRays’ activities, while other companies with higher noise levels were not affected.

NewRays invested $15 million in its mining center, which operates over 2,000 ASIC miners. The company alleges that the new laws violate its rights and result in losses of $500,000 per month.

Neighbors had complained about noise levels, but NewRays installed soundproof barriers costing $1 million to mitigate the impact. Despite these measures, the company faces legal actions and believes it is being unfairly targeted.
